Elizabeth Butler

ChildOak Ridge, TN

Family Member of Manhattan Project Veteran

Elizabeth Butler was an infant in Oak Ridge, TN during the Manhattan Project. Her father worked for the civilian contractor Tennesee Eastman and was exposed to radiation while working on piping in K-25.
